Job Description
Social Media & Community Lead defining regional strategy and governance for community engagement. Collaborating with cross-functional teams to enhance brand trust within Bybit's digital landscape.
Responsibilities:
- Lead as Social Media & Community COE to the regional team, defining the regional strategy, governance, and operating framework across all social and community channels.
- Establish scalable frameworks, playbooks, and best practices that enable regional teams to execute consistent, high-quality social and community initiatives.
- Own the collection, consolidation, and analysis of community feedback, social listening, and customer sentiment, translating insights into actionable recommendations for business stakeholders.
- Build and strengthen brand trust by developing community engagement strategies and supporting reputation management initiatives across key markets.
- Partner with Product, Marketing, PR, Customer Experience, and Regional teams to ensure community insights are embedded into product launches, campaigns, and customer communications.
- Train and enable regional teams through coaching, knowledge sharing, toolkits, and campaign frameworks to improve execution quality and operational maturity.
- Define performance metrics and reporting frameworks to measure community health, engagement, sentiment, and social media effectiveness across regions.
- Continuously identify opportunities to optimise processes, tools, governance, and resource allocation between global and regional teams.
Requirements:
- 6+ years of experience in social media, community management, digital marketing, or brand strategy within a fast-paced, digital-first organisation.
- Proven experience leading regional or global social media and community functions across multiple markets.
- Strong understanding of social listening, community engagement, customer sentiment analysis, and online reputation management.
- Experience developing scalable frameworks, governance models, playbooks, and operational standards.
- Strong stakeholder management skills with the ability to influence cross-functional teams and senior leadership.
- Excellent analytical, communication, and presentation skills, with the ability to translate community insights into business recommendations.
